Defamation
The act of damaging someone's reputation through false written or spoken statements.
Serious Financial Trouble
A situation where an individual or entity is unable to meet financial obligations due to a lack of funds, often leading to bankruptcy or restructuring.
Corporate Performance
A measure of a company's efficiency, profitability, and overall success in achieving its objectives and satisfying its stakeholders.
Battery
An intentional and unlawful physical act or force against another person, causing harm or offensive contact.
